24 %
*
[SR13500(ALL)05/95]
The air bag system uses a readiness light on the
instrument cluster and a tone to indicate the
condition of the system. When you turn the
ignition key to the ON position, this light will
illuminate for approximately six (6) seconds and
then turn off. This indicates that the system is
operating normally. NOTE: Maintenance of the
air bag system is not required.
%*
[SR13700(ALL)06/95]
A problem with the system is indicated by one
or more of the following:
*
[SR13800(ALL)06/95]
q
the readiness light will either flash or stay lit,
*
[SR13900(ALL)06/95]
q
or it will not light immediately after ignition
is turned on,
*
[SR14000(ALL)06/95]
q
or a group of five beeps will be heard. The
tone pattern will repeat periodically until the
problem and light are repaired.
*
[SR14100(ALL)07/95]
If any of these things happen, have the air bag
system serviced at your Ford or Lincoln-Mercury
dealer immediately. Unless serviced, the air bag
Supplemental Restraint System may not function
properly in the event of a collision.
*
[SR14400(ALL)05/95]
RWARNING
Do not attempt to service, repair, or
modify the Air Bag Supplemental
Restraint System or its fuses. See your
Ford or Lincoln-Mercury dealer.
%*
[SR15225(ALL)05/95]
Disposal of air bags or air bag equipped
vehicles
*
[SR15240(ALL)06/95]
For disposal of air bags or air bag equipped
vehicles, see your local Ford or Lincoln-Mercury
dealer. Air bagsMUSTbe disposed of by
qualified personnel.

54
*
[ST12000(ALL)05/95]
RWARNING
If you smell exhaust fumes inside your
vehicle, have your dealer inspect your
vehicle immediately. Do not drive if you
smell exhaust fumes.
*
[ST12100(ALL)01/95]
Have the exhaust and body ventilation systems
checked whenever:
*
[ST12200(ALL)02/95]
q
your vehicle is raised for service
*
[ST12300(ALL)02/95]
q
the sound of the exhaust system changes
*
[ST12400(ALL)01/95]
q
your vehicle has been damaged in a collision
*
[ST12500(ALL)01/95]
Improve your ventilation by keeping all air inlet
vents clear of snow, leaves, and other debris.
[ST12600(ALL)02/95]
If you must allow your engine to idle for long
periods of time, be sure you are in an open area
and open the windows at least one inch
(25 mm). Also, adjust the heating or air
conditioning to bring in outside air.
[ST12700(ALL)02/95]
If you are using the heater, set the fan speed on
1, 2, or 3 with the function lever on the position
of your choice and the air door control lever in
the fresh (outside air) position.
[ST12900(ALL)02/95]
If you are using the air conditioner, set the fan
speed on 1, 2, or 3 with the function lever in the
position of your choice. Set the air door control
lever in the fresh (outside air) position.

[LG05300(ALL)03/95]
Check Engine Warning Light
*
[LG05400(ALL)05/95]
This light comes on when the electronic engine
control system is not working properly. This is
the computer system that controls the operating
conditions of the engine.
*
[LG05450(ALL)09/93]
one inch art:0030175-B
Check engine warning light
*
[LG05600(ALL)05/95]
This light comes on briefly when you turn the
ignition to the ON position, but should turn off
when the engine starts. If the light does not
come on when you turn the ignition to the ON
position or if it comes on and stays on when
you are driving, have your vehicle serviced as
soon as possible. This indicates a possible
problem with one of the engine's emission
control systems.You do not need to have your
vehicle towed in.
